What is Financial Modeling?
Financial modeling creates a mathematical representation (a model) of a company’s financial performance. These models are typically built in Excel or specialized software to forecast future revenues, expenses, cash flows, and valuation metrics.
The goal is to simulate different scenarios and understand how changes in key drivers—such as revenue growth, cost structure, or capital expenditures—impact the company’s financials.
Key Components of a Financial Model
- Historical Financial Data: The foundation of any financial model is historical financial statements (income statement, balance sheet, and cash flow statement). This data provides the basis for assumptions and projections.
- Assumptions and Drivers: These are the inputs that drive the model, such as revenue growth rates, operating margins, and capital expenditure requirements. Assumptions should be realistic and based on thorough research.
- Projections: Using the assumptions, the model projects future financial statements. This includes income statements, balance sheets, and cash flow statements, typically for 3–5 years.
- Valuation: Many financial models include a valuation component, such as discounted cash flow (DCF) analysis or comparable company analysis, to estimate the company’s worth.
- Sensitivity Analysis: This involves testing how changes in key assumptions impact the model’s outputs, providing insights into risks and opportunities.
What is Business Valuation?
Business valuation is the process of determining the economic value of a company. It is used in various contexts, including mergers and acquisitions, fundraising, financial reporting, and litigation. Valuation is both an art and a science, requiring a deep understanding of financial metrics, industry dynamics, and market conditions.
Discounted Cash Flow (DCF) Analysis
This is one of the most widely used valuation methods. It involves forecasting the company’s free cash flows and discounting them back to their present value using a discount rate (typically the weighted average cost of capital, or WACC). The DCF method is highly sensitive to growth and discount rate assumptions.
The accuracy of DCF analysis depends on the reliability of cash flow projections and the chosen discount rate. It is beneficial for valuing companies with stable, predictable cash flows, such as mature corporations or infrastructure projects.
Comparable Company Analysis (Comps)
Comparable Company Analysis (CCA) is a relative valuation method that compares a company’s financial metrics to those of similar publicly traded firms. By analyzing industry peers, analysts derive valuation multiples such as:
- Price-to-Earnings (P/E) Ratio: Measures a company’s stock price relative to its earnings.
- Enterprise Value/EBITDA (EV/EBITDA): Assesses a company’s enterprise value against its earnings before interest, taxes, depreciation, and amortization.
- Price-to-Book (P/B) Ratio: Evaluates market price relative to book value.
This method provides a market-driven valuation, ensuring alignment with industry trends and investor sentiment.
Precedent Transactions Analysis
Precedent Transactions Analysis evaluates a company’s valuation by examining historical acquisition prices of similar companies. By analyzing past M&A deals, this method provides insight into how the market values businesses within a specific industry.
- Key Metrics Considered: Transaction multiples such as EV/EBITDA, EV/Sales, and P/E ratios.
- Best Used For: Determining a fair acquisition price based on real-world transactions.
This approach is particularly valuable when assessing M&A opportunities, as it reflects actual market demand and buyer willingness to pay for comparable businesses.

Practical Examples of Financial Modeling and Business Valuation

Example 1: Discounted Cash Flow (DCF) Model
Imagine you’re valuing a tech startup with the following assumptions:
- Revenue growth of 20% annually for the next five years.
- Operating margin improving from 10% to 15% over the forecast period.
- Capital expenditures of 5% of revenue annually.
- A WACC of 12%.
You project the company’s free cash flows using these inputs and discount them to their present value. The sum of these discounted cash flows, plus the terminal value (calculated using the perpetuity growth method), gives you the company’s enterprise value.
Example 2: Comparable Company Analysis
Suppose you’re analyzing a mid-sized retail company. You identify five comparable companies with the following average multiples:
- EV/EBITDA: 8.0x
- P/E: 15.0x
- P/S: 1.5x
If your target company has an EBITDA of 50 million, earnings of 30 million, and sales of $200 million, you can estimate its enterprise value and equity value using these multiples.
Best Practices for Financial Modeling and Valuation
- Start with a Clear Objective: Before building a model, define its purpose. Are you valuing a company for an acquisition, assessing the impact of a new project, or preparing for an IPO? The objective will dictate the structure and level of detail required.
- Use Realistic Assumptions: Base your assumptions on historical data, industry benchmarks, and thorough research. Avoid overly optimistic or pessimistic projections.
- Keep It Simple: While building complex models is tempting, simplicity often leads to better usability and fewer errors. Focus on the key drivers that genuinely impact the business.
- Validate Your Model: Cross-check your model’s outputs against historical data and industry benchmarks. Perform sensitivity analysis to understand how changes in assumptions affect the results.
- Document Your Work: Clearly document your assumptions, formulas, and sources. This makes it easier for others to review and understand your model.
- Stay Updated: Financial modeling and valuation are dynamic fields. Stay informed about industry trends, regulatory changes, and new methodologies.
